Facebook disrupts Chinese hackers’ operation targeting Uyghurs, journalists

Facebook has taken action against a group of hackers in China who were targeting dissidents, mostly Uyghurs from Xinjiang province, the company’s Cyber Espionage team said on Wednesday.

“Today, we are sharing actions we took against a group of hackers in China known in the security industry as Earth Empusa or Evil Eye – to disrupt their ability to use their infrastructure to abuse our platform, distribute malware and hack people’s accounts across the internet. They targeted activists, journalists and dissidents predominantly among Uyghurs from Xinjiang in China primarily living abroad in Turkey, Kazakhstan, the United States, Syria, Australia, Canada and other countries,” said the company’s head of Cyber Espionage Investigations Mike Dvilyanski and Head of Security Policy Nathaniel Gleicher.
